Joy Motivational Quotes



Best Quotes about Joy

1.
It is essential to our well-being, and to our lives, that we play and enjoy life. Every single day do something that makes your heart sing.
Marcia, Wieder

2.
The first half of life consists of the capacity to enjoy without the chance; the last half consists of the chance without the capacity.
Twain, Mark

3.
I sometimes wander whether all pleasures are not substitutes for joy.
Lewis, C. S.

4.
Great joy, especially after a sudden change of circumstances, is apt to be silent, and dwells rather in the heart than on the tongue.
Fielding, Henry

5.
Listen to the cry of a woman in labor at the hour of giving birth --look at the dying man's struggle at his last extremity, and then tell me whether something that begins and ends thus could be intended for enjoyment.
Kierkegaard, S°ren

6.
The joys we expect are not so bright, nor the troubles so dark as we fancy they will be.
Reade, Charles

7.
There is no greater joy nor greater reward than to make a fundamental difference in someone's life.
Sister Mary Rose McGeady

8.
The surest mark of a Christian is not faith, or even love, but joy.
Shoemaker, Samuel M.

9.
He enjoys much who is thankful for little.
Secker, Thomas

10.
Enjoy the journey, enjoy ever moment, and quit worrying about winning and losing.
Biondi, Matt

11.
The joy of a spirit is the measure of its power.
Ninon de Lenclos

12.
You never achieve real success unless you like what you are doing.
Carnegie, Dale

13.
As long as I can focus on enjoying what I'm doing, having fun, I know I'll play well.
Graf, Steffi

14.
Joy, has no cost.
Williamson, Marianne

15.
Joy is free, unrestrained passion
Stukane, Eileen

16.
The biggest mistake people make in life is not trying to make a living at doing what they most enjoy.
Forbes, Malcolm S.

17.
Doing is the great thing, for if people resolutely do what is right, they come in time to like doing it.
Ruskin, John

18.
Enjoy what thou has inherited from thy sires if thou wouldn't really possess it. What we employ and use is never an oppressive burden; what the moment brings forth, that only can it profit by.
Goethe, Johann Wolfgang Von

19.
A good man doubles the length of his existence, to have lived so as to look back with pleasure on our past life is to live twice.

20.
Nothing is interesting if you are not interested.
Macinness, Helen

21.
There is nothing better for a man, than that he should eat and drink, and that he should make his soul enjoy good in his labor. [Ecclesiastes 2:24]
Bible

22.
My mind to me a kingdom is, Such present joys therein I find, That it excels all other bliss.
Sir Edward Dyer

23.
Everyone enjoys doing the kind of work for which he is best suited.
Hill, Napoleon

24.
A leaf fluttered in through the window this morning, as if supported by the rays of the sun, a bird settled on the fire escape, joy in the task of coffee, joy accompanied me as I walked
Nin, Anais

25.
No man can succeed in a line of endeavor which he does not like.
Hill, Napoleon

26.
The love for work needs to be re-enthroned in our lives. Every family should have a plan for work that touches the life of each family member so that this eternal principle will be ingrained in their lives.
Ballard, M. Russell

27.
Unexplained joy is always so keen that... it seems to hold enough to reconcile one to the inevitable.
Fremont, Jessie B.

28.
Learn to enjoy every minute of your life. Be happy now. Don't wait for something outside of yourself to make you happy in the future. Think how really precious is the time you have to spend, whether it's at work or with your family. Every minute should be enjoyed and savored.
Nightingale, Earl

29.
Those who bring sunshine into the lives of others, cannot keep it from themselves.
Barrie, Sir James M.

30.
Winning is important to me, but what brings me real joy is the experience of being fully engaged in whatever I'm doing.
Phil Jackson

31.
May your walls know joy; May every room hold laughter and every window open to great possibility.
Maryanne Radmacher-Hershey

32.
Like what you do, if you don't like it, do something else.
Harvey, Paul

33.
I have no greater joy then to hear that my children walk in truth. [John 4]
Bible

34.
You will never succeed while smarting under the drudgery of your occupation, if you are constantly haunted with the idea that you could succeed better in something else.
Marden, Orison Swett

35.
For one mother, joy is the quiet pleasure found in gently rubbing shampoo into her young child's hair. For another woman it's taking a long walk alone, while for yet another it's reviling in a much -- anticipated vacation.
Stukane, Eileen

36.
May your joys be as deep as the ocean, your sorrows as light as its foam.

37.
People who enjoy what they are doing invariably do it well.
Gibbs, Joe

38.
We French found it and called it joie de vivre -- the joy of living.
Repound, Renee

39.
Enjoy yourself -- it's later than you think.
Socrates

40.
Joys are our wings, sorrows our spurs.
Paul, Jean

41.
Joy is not in things; it is in us.
Richard Wagner

42.
If you've enjoyed a little and endured a lot, you've really done pretty well.

43.
The only joy in the world is to begin.
Cesare Pavese

44.
Nobody can be successful if he doesn't love his work, love his job.
Sarnoff, David

45.
I feel sorry for the person who can't get genuinely excited about his work. Not only will he never be satisfied, but he will never achieve anything worthwhile.
Chrysler, Walter

46.
The fact remains that the overwhelming majority of people who have become wealthy have become so thanks to work they found profoundly absorbing. The long term study of people who eventually become wealthy clearly reveals that their Luck arouse from the accidental dedication they had to an area they enjoyed.
Blotnick, Srully

47.
Short is the joy that guilty pleasure brings.
Euripides

48.
Learning to live in the present moment is part of the path of joy.
Sarah Ban Breathnach

49.
When you look at me, when you think of me, I am in paradise.
Thackeray, William M.

50.
One can endure sorrow alone, but it takes two to be glad.
Hubbard, Elbert
